So I'm making due on a student's budget and I bought a cheap anemometer. I was just wondering what the best way of verifying the accuracy would be. I thought maybe holding it out of a car window, but I don't know if the aerodynamics would cause the wind speed to be different than the car speed. What about a ceiling fan? Anyone know the range of speed for a typical ceiling fan? I'm reading 3 mph on high... which seems low. Thanks
 
Not sure of anything to use as a control. I recently tested a Weatherflow adapter for the iphone and it was only .1 off from my kestral. The pic is just a milisecond after it went to report mode. The Weatherflow can take samples from 3 seconds up to 60. Was trying to hold them and take a pic at the same time. Either way the Weatherflow is legit, only $35
